Google CEO doesn't fully understand AI, interview reveals

In an insightful interview with Alphabet Inc (NASDAQ:GOOG) and Google CEO, Sundar Pichai, he shared his perspective on the rapidly evolving world of artificial intelligence (AI) and its impact on society. Pichai emphasised the transformative potential of AI, while also acknowledging the challenges and ethical considerations that come with its development.

In the deep dive with 60 Minutes, the US current affairs show, he admitted he doesn't fully understand aspects of Bard, Google's chatbot. There was some consternation when the technology taught itself a language it wasn't programmed to learn. “I don't think we fully understand how a human mind works either,” Pichai added.

Here are the other highlights from that chat:

  • Sundar Pichai believes AI will impact every product across all companies
  • AI's potential to change jobs: some occupations may decline, while new job categories grow and existing jobs change due to AI assistance
  • Knowledge workers such as writers, accountants, architects, and software engineers are expected to be disrupted by AI
  • Google's AI chatbot, Bard, showcased its ability to write stories and poems with deep human-like understanding
  • The issue of "hallucinations" in AI models, where fabricated information is presented with confidence, is yet to be solved
  • Safety filters are built into Bard to screen for hate speech, bias and other harmful content
  • AI may exacerbate the spread of disinformation with fake news and fake images
  • Pichai is releasing advanced AI technologies slowly, allowing society to adapt and developers to gather user feedback and build robust safety measures
